NOMURA Information

Nomura Securities offers equities, investment trusts, FX trading, and structured real estate. Its sophisticated trading systems and rigorous regulatory control serve retail and institutional clients. The firm's cost structure varies by service channel, with in-branch rates far greater than online ones.

Is NOMURA Legit?

Yes, Nomura is regulated. The FSA of Japan oversees it under a Retail Forex License. The license number is 関東財務局長(金商)第142号, with an effective date of 2007-09-30.

Leverage

Nomura FX allows traders to do larger trades with less cash with 25x leverage. High leverage boosts profits but also raises losses. A “loss cut rule,” which automatically closes positions when the “margin maintenance rate” drops below 100%, reduces risk at Nomura FX. Traders should be cautious because sudden market changes can cause losses greater than deposited cash, even with stop-losses.

NOMURA Fees

Nomura's rates vary by service, with in-branch and online-only transactions having different fees. Physical branches charge far more for domestic stock trading than internet accounts.

Fee TypeCharge
Transfer of shares to another company (<20 units)Basic fee: 550 yen + 550 yen/unit (minimum 1,100 yen).
Transfer of shares to another company (>20 units)Uniform fee: 11,000 yen.
Additional purchase of shares330 yen per stock.
Balance or transaction certificateFree for individual transactions; 1,000 yen for multiple transactions per account.

No Transaction Fees: Nomura FX does not charge explicit transaction fees but derives income from spreads.

Swap Rates: Traders may earn or pay swap points depending on the interest rate differential between the traded currencies. Swap points fluctuate based on market conditions.

Currency Conversion: For non-yen currency trades, additional spreads for yen conversion may apply.

Currency PairSpread (pips)
USD/JPY2.8
EUR/JPY5.3
GBP/JPY6.9
AUD/JPY4.9
EUR/USD2.9

Trading Platform

Trading PlatformSupportedAvailable DevicesSuitable for What Kind of Traders
Nomura Asset Management App “NOMURA”iPhone, AndroidTraders and investors managing multiple financial assets and seeking personalized trading tools.
Asset Management App “OneStock”iPhone, AndroidInvestors who want an overview of their assets, with additional features like asset diagnosis.
Nomura FX AppiPhone, AndroidFX traders who prefer trading on mobile devices with intuitive and focused operations.

Is it possible to use Expert Advisors (EAs) for automated trading on NOMURA's trading platforms?

WikiFX Reply
Based on my thorough review of NOMURA and drawing from my experience in the forex industry, I must take a conservative approach when considering the use of Expert Advisors (EAs) for automated trading with this broker. NOMURA primarily offers its own self-developed mobile trading apps, such as the Nomura Asset Management App, OneStock, and Nomura FX App, which are well-suited for account management and manual FX trading. From what I observed, there is no explicit support or mention of third-party platforms like MetaTrader 4 or 5—popular choices for running EAs—in NOMURA’s current offering. The focus of NOMURA appears to be on providing a secure, regulated environment for Japanese clients, emphasizing a degree of risk control, robust in-house platforms, and service to both retail and institutional investors. While these factors can instill confidence in the broker’s overall legitimacy and risk management, they also suggest a limited degree of platform flexibility. In my experience, proprietary apps rarely support the kind of custom script or automated strategy deployment that EAs require. Given these factors, I would advise anyone seeking to use EAs with NOMURA to proceed with caution. Unless official support for MetaTrader or a comparable desktop platform is confirmed directly by the broker, it would be prudent to assume that Expert Advisors are not currently an option here. As always, verifying platform capabilities and restrictions with NOMURA’s customer support before committing any strategy is essential for minimizing unexpected issues in live trading.
